Vail, Colorado vs. Burbank, California

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Burbank, California is 2.5% more expensive than Vail, Colorado.

You would need a salary of $512,326 in Burbank, California to maintain the standard of living you have in Vail, Colorado.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Burbank, California is more expensive than Vail, Colorado
• Transportation is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
